Study of Variable Nozzle Turbocharger Matching on the Natural Gas Engine

Hui Zhu

Open publisher page 0 citations

Abstract

A variable nozzle turbocharger(VNT) was applied on the 488 natural gas engine,the VNT electronically controlled system was designed,and the VNT matching regulation was studied based on the engine tests.The experimental results show that the VNT regulating discipline for the CNG engine is related to the throttle valve opening and the engine revolution speed.The power and torgue of the CNG engine increase remarkably by using VNT,the maximum power rises from 58kW to 73kW,the maximum torque increases from 156N·m to 212N·m,and the revolution speed at the maximum torque decreases,the economy and power performance of the CNG engine are improved greatly.
